Course Content

• South Pacific Cuisine: An Introduction
• Essential Ingredients and Spices of the Pacific Islands (includes *coconut*, *taro*, *seafood*)
• Traditional Cooking Techniques of the South Pacific
• Mastering Flavour Profiles: Sweet, Savoury & Spicy
• Sustainable Seafood Sourcing and Preparation in Pacific Island Cuisine
• Modern Interpretations of Classic South Pacific Dishes
• The Art of Pacific Island Bread Making (includes *poi*, *coconut bread*)
• Beverages and Cocktails of the South Pacific
• Food Safety and Hygiene in a Pacific Island Context
